INTEGRITY (操作系统)

INTEGRITYINTEGRITY-178BGreen Hills Software制作和销售的实时操作系统

INTEGRITY
开发者Green Hills Software
编程语言C
作業系統家族实时操作系统
運作狀態活跃
源码模式闭源 (保密)
市場取向嵌入式系统
支援平台ARM, XScale, Blackfin, ColdFire, MIPS, PowerPC, IA-32, x86-64
内核类别微内核
许可证私有软件
官方網站www.ghs.com/products/rtos/integrity.html

INTEGRITY

INTEGRITY 是一个可以用于32位或64位嵌入式系统的POSIX合规的操作系统。支持的架构包括ARM,Blackfin,Coldfire,MIPS,PowerPC,XScale和x86。

INTEGRITY-178B

INTEGRITY-178B是DO-178B完全合规的INTEGRITY版本。它被用在B-2[1] F-16F-22F-35等军用飞机上,也被用在空客A380等民用飞机上。[2] 它在内核设计中去掉了动态内存分配功能,从而保证了所有操作均能在指定时间内完成。

审计和安全工程使得它能够得到NSA的EAL6评级。整个评估目标(Target of Evaluation,TOE)不包括文件系统和网络等,而是集中于内核本身。[3] 其他的操作系统,比如Windows或者Linux,即便被认证在更低等级,但TOE中包括了这些组件。

參見

参考文献

  1. . VITA Technologies Magazine. December 10, 2010 [9 March 2012]. (原始内容存档于2012-05-02).
  2. Kelly Jackson Higgins. . Dark Reading. 2008-11-18 [2013-12-01]. (原始内容存档于2013-12-03).
  3. (PDF). SAIC. 2011-01-31 [2011-03-22]. (原始内容存档 (PDF)于2011-07-23).

外部链接

This article is issued from Wikipedia. The text is licensed under Creative Commons - Attribution - Sharealike. Additional terms may apply for the media files.